Description: Pinger for anonymous remailers such as Mixmaster
 A Pinger in the context of anonymous remailers is a program that
 regularly sends messages through remailers to determine their status.
 Based on the responses, the Pinger calculates reliability statistics
 which may be used by remailer clients to choose a chain of remailers to
 use.
 .
 Furthermore, Echolot collects configuration parameters and keys of
 remailers and offers the collected information in a format readable by
 remailer clients.  This helps reduce the administration effort required
 to use or host remailers.
